Oracle基础教程:从数据模型到数据库系统详解
160 浏览量
更新于2024-06-28
收藏 2.32MB PPT 举报
Oracle基础教程是一份针对Oracle数据库系统的入门级教学材料,以PowerPoint(PPT)的形式呈现,适合初学者和专业人士学习。该教程首先介绍了数据库的基本概念,阐述了数据库的本质,它是组织和存储数据的高效工具,通过数据模型(如层次模型、网状模型和关系模型)来结构化数据,确保数据的一致性和完整性。
在数据模型部分,层次模型被比喻为有根节点的有序树结构,层次数据库以此为基础设计。而网状数据库则采用了更为灵活的数据结构,可以转化为层次模型便于理解。关系模型则是通过二元关系(表格形式)来表示复杂数据,主要操作基于关系表,如查询、更新、删除和插入,这些都是通过SQL(结构化查询语言)来实现的。SQL不仅是关系数据库的标准语言,还具有非过程化特性,强调用户指定操作目标而非执行细节。
Oracle数据库的发展历史中,从早期的文件管理系统,经过层次和网状数据库,最终关系型数据库成为主流。1974年,IBM的Ray Boyce和Don Chamberlin提出的SQL语言,成为了里程碑式的成就,它极大地推动了数据库管理的进步。
商业数据库领域,Oracle(由甲骨文公司开发)以其稳定性和功能强大而知名,Sybase(后被IBM收购)、IBM DB2、Microsoft SQL Server以及开源的MySQL(现已被Oracle收购)也是重要的参与者。在实际使用中,客户端与服务器之间的交互涉及到不同的组件,例如Oracle Client作为客户端软件,Oracle Clusterware用于集群管理,Oracle Companion包含额外的应用组件,Oracle Database服务器提供核心数据库服务,而Oracle Transparent Data Gateway(TDB)则用于实现数据库的透明访问。
安装和配置Oracle数据库时,需要注意区分客户端和服务器端的不同组件,并可能涉及集群环境的配置,以及使用Oracle特定的工具和技术。这是一门实践性很强的技能,需要结合理论学习和实际操作来掌握。Oracle基础教程为学习者提供了一个全面且深入理解Oracle数据库的基础框架。
2022-11-21 上传
2009-11-11 上传
2022-11-23 上传
2022-11-12 上传
125 浏览量
zzzzl333
- 粉丝: 814
- 资源: 7万+
最新资源
- SCTP 2008 ,很好的资源,可以用来准备JAVA 求职,面试,有答案
- 软件测试师考试基本概念
- 简明教程 一周学会C#
- 统计学原理的习题希望大家善用资源,对你们很有帮助的。加油
- 运算放大器的原理和应用
- 周立公Verilog精华
- uClinux系统下载过程(编译内核)
- Understanding ArcSDE
- zz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zzz
- O'Reilly - Mastering regular expressions.pdf
- 新型单总线温度传感器DS18B20简介
- 约瑟夫问题:循环链表,循序表,和静态链表
- SQL+Server+2005教程方便,新技术,新教程
- C语言二级真题(含答案)
- CDMA无线定位系统的基站选择算法
- Building Embedded Linux Systems, 2/e